Output 58c1d4a770d9452d788e8716f27311a1a49d7fd6ba87abfb53fd0a5209969e96:27

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 eecff628b1024b28538e4d852bc16dda87f33f57790f83b23491a8c1263ee494
address
tb1pam8lv293qf9js5uwfkzjhstdm2rlx06h0y8c8v35jx5vzf37uj2qjnwp7q
transaction
58c1d4a770d9452d788e8716f27311a1a49d7fd6ba87abfb53fd0a5209969e96
confirmations
90174
spent
true